The volume of a cube of ice for an ice sculpture is 64,000 cubic inches.

A) To find the edge length from the volume you use the formula:

e = V¹ˡ³ (to the power of 1/3) where e is the edge length.

Substitute in the volume:

e = 64000¹ˡ³

Solve:

Edge length = 40 inches



b) To find the surface area from the volume you use the formula:

s = 6V²ˡ³ (to the power of 2/3) where s is the surface area.

Substitute in the volume:

s = 6 x 64000²ˡ³

Solve:

s = 384000²ˡ³

Surface area = 9600 square inches
